JDLR
What’s JDLR’s story? Is he a failed prospect? He seems be very inconsistent but very good at times.
yes
He was considered a serious talent in every organization he’s been in (all four of them) but just never would get out of those disastrous outings. Sometimes pitchers like that are a hot potato passed from team to team and you just hope they’re in your possession when they finally click. Usually, though, they’re just duds.
Somewhat failed prospect
Was always well likely but not highly regarded in prospect circles. Seemed to have the problems at every stop. Was consider a solid pick-up by KC two years ago, and still has been a fairly decent investment for us. Sure the ERA looks bad, but his peripherals show a better pitcher than a sub 6 ERA one.
I think you under sell him a little,
I’m probably over selling him. Scouts have always been enamored with his stuff, a lot of makeup questions and questions about his command, but he’s always been a legit MLB prospect, ranking just on the periphery of some pretty deep team’s top tiers.
I think it's a matter of context
I was speaking in terms of JDLR not being a top fifty type prospect. He had scouts enamored with his stuff in the Juan Morillo-Sam Deduno type way, not the Clayton Kershaw type way. At least that’s my understanding.
Okay, I see
Just a little difference in semantics about how one would quantify a failed prospect. While not a top 50 overall, if you look at SOSH or Brewerfan.net boards for what those fans thought they were going to get out of JDLR vs what they did get, similarly to us and Deduno or Morillo, they were hoping for a lot more, and in that sense, he was a “fail”. Although in the sense that he’s actually carved a decent MLB career out for himself compared to a lot of the guys who were rated in those Top 50’s that haven’t even made it, obviously he’s got to be pretty happy with what he’s accomplished.
